Is a Geriatric Care Manager the Right Choice for Your Family?
Geriatric care managers create personalized care plans for older adults, addressing their medical, social, financial, and psychological needs while coordinating services and advocating for their well-being. They help families navigate caregiving challenges but may be hindered by high costs and a shortage of qualified professionals.

Home Health Care Aides: Understanding Their Role and Supporting Your Family
Home health care aides provide vital medical and non-medical support to individuals at home, assisting with daily living activities and promoting emotional well-being, while the demand for these services increases due to an aging population. Families benefit from in-home care's flexibility and cost-effectiveness but face challenges like scheduling consistency and caregiver turnover.
